Hi,

I found 'SCU0C[8] Stop LCLK' was set after boot into Kernel.

Could anyone share how/where I should configure the Clock Stop Control
Register?

Thanks your help.

-Henbin

Hi Henbin,

On Wed, 6 Jun 2018, at 11:30, Henbin Chang wrote:
> Hi,
> 
> I found 'SCU0C[8] Stop LCLK' was set after boot into Kernel.
> 
> Could anyone share how/where I should configure the Clock Stop Control
> Register?

What kernel tree are you building/booting? Can you provide a link?

Currently we've tied the LCLK to enabling LPC2AHB bridge:

https://github.com/openbmc/linux/blob/dev-4.13/arch/arm/boot/dts/aspeed-g5.dtsi#L302

You may need to add the following to your dts if you've developed your own:

```
&lpc_ctrl {
        status = "okay";
};
```

Andrew

Hello Henbin,

tldr: you need to ensure mboxd has run so the aspeed-lpc-ctrl ioctl
has been performed.

See below for my explanation.

Doing these two are equivalent. But it never hurts to try when things
aren't working :)

>
> devmem 0x1e6e200c 32
> 0xFFCDBF8B

If you take a look a the driver, you will see this snippet:

drivers/misc/aspeed-lpc-ctrl.c

static long aspeed_lpc_ctrl_ioctl(struct file *file, unsigned int cmd,
                unsigned long param)
{
                /*
                 * Enable LPC FHW cycles. This is required for the host to
                 * access the regions specified.
                 */
                return regmap_update_bits(lpc_ctrl->regmap, HICR5,
                                HICR5_ENFWH | HICR5_ENL2H,
                                HICR5_ENFWH | HICR5_ENL2H);


The driver is designed to only enable the bridge (ENL2H) when the
configuration registers have been programmed by an ioctl() from
userspace.

This is to ensure the window is pointing at an area of memory that has
been chosen by the system integrator, and not accidentally exposing
some BMC RAM to the host. So the ioctl for programming the window will
automatically enable the FWH and L2H bits (bits 10 and 8).

On OpenPower systems, the tool that performs the ioctl is 'mboxd'. If
you are using an OpenPower system, where the host firmware talks the
mbox protocol (hostboot and skiboot do this), then you should run
mboxd.

If you're running on another platform, you could write a small utility
to do this ioctl from userspace. I wrote one in Rust a few months ago,
but you probably want to use C instead.

Cheers,

Joel

Hi Joel,

Thanks for your response.

But I don't understand why 'SCU0C[8] = 1' is related with
aspeed_lpc_ctrl_ioctl().

I don't see any code to write SCU0C register In the aspeed_lpc_ctrl_ioctl().

Update my finding.

I find the aspeed-lpc-ctrl driver can throw the below error message and
'return -ENODEV',
'Didn't find host pnor flash node'

After checking the my dts, it lacks of the 'flash' filed in the lpc_ctrl .

So I refer the aspeed-bmc-opp-zaius.dts and add it into my dts.
&lpc_ctrl {
    status = "okay";
    memory-region = <&flash_memory>;
    flash = <&spi1>;
};

And then the lpc aspeed-lpc-ctrl driver can be loaded successfully.
And the SCU0C[8] isn't set as 1b'.

For my understanding, the 'spi1' indicates the system SPI connected into
BIOS SPI flash.
I don't know why lpc_ctrl has to need the 'flash' field.

Thanks for your help.

The 'memory-region' is also the mandatory attribute for the loading of
lpc-ctrl driver.

node = of_parse_phandle(dev->of_node, "memory-region", 0);
    if (!node) {
        dev_err(dev, "Didn't find reserved memory\n");
        return -EINVAL;
    }

Could anyone share the explanation?

Thanks for your help.
